JEOPARDY – Exposure of a person to a hazard, danger or peril.
JETTISON – An ocean marine term, meaning the throwing overboard of cargo or ship's gear to lighten the load in the event of danger in order to save the vessel and the balance of the cargo. The owner of the jettisoned goods is entitled to recover part of his loss from the owners of the vessel and owners of the goods saved.
JEWELERS BLOCK FLOATER – Insurance to protect jewelry dealers and manufacturers against loss on all items of stock from many kinds of risks.
JEWELRY FLOATER – An all risk policy covering specific items of jewelry.
JUDGMENT RATES – Rates established by the judgment of the underwriter utilizing his professional skills and experience without the application of a formal set of rules or schedule.
JURISDICTION – The limits or territory within which any particular power may be exercised.
